Output 17c26fa1a92abc57fabca1ad61aaddaa44cd2f3146b2f18f6477636614097fc9:1

value
1005966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d5d872b54a9cff09dc09d638d448e0534c3f2c0 OP_EQUAL
address
3D7tRxmJrRtdQFgBnmNUPszcVGCbjXdPtY
transaction
17c26fa1a92abc57fabca1ad61aaddaa44cd2f3146b2f18f6477636614097fc9
confirmations
380723
spent
true